BlackBerry Bold 9700 unlocked works on all GSM networks. The BlackBerry Bold 9700 requires an unlock code in order to remove the cell phone’s SIM lock. By default most GSM or SIM based cell phones comes with a SIM lock that prevents them from working with other “unaccepted” carrier and only the current one. Therefore, if we remove the SIM lock on your BlackBerry Bold 9700 you should be able to use it with any GSM carrier you want.

How To Unlock BlackBerry Bold 9700
1. Turn off the Wireless Radio
2. Next go to Settings > Options > Advanced Options > SIM Card
3. Now, hold down the ALT key and press the keys that correspond to: m e p d
4. Next hold down the ALT key again and press the keys that correspond to: m e p 2
5. You should see a menu where you can put in a 16 digit code and 10 tries to punch it in correctly.
6. After you enter in the code, press Enter.
7. It should say “Device Unlocked” and you have an unlocked Blackberry.
